Section 01

Neighborhood Overview

The Boone County Pewee Football Complex is situated in Florence, Kentucky, a growing community in the northern part of the state, just south of the Ohio River border. Its location offers convenient access to major transportation routes, making it a popular spot for regional tournaments. The complex is nestled within a developing area that blends residential neighborhoods with expanding commercial zones, providing a mix of amenities for visitors. Access is primarily gained via I-71 and I-75, which intersect nearby, funneling traffic from Cincinnati, Louisville, and Lexington. Drivers will find the roads surrounding the complex to be generally well-maintained, though local traffic can increase significantly during peak event times. Parking is typically managed with designated lots for the complex, often with specific drop-off zones for teams and buses. For those arriving by air, Cincinnati/Northern Kentucky International Airport (CVG) is the closest major hub, located a short drive to the north. Rideshare services are available, but pre-arranged transport or personal vehicles are often more practical for reaching the complex and surrounding areas, especially for families with gear. Smart arrival tactics involve checking event schedules for high-traffic periods and aiming to arrive at least 45-60 minutes prior to game times to account for parking and check-in procedures.

Where to Stay

Within Florence, and specifically around the sports complex, hotel options are clustered. Most accommodations are situated along the main commercial corridors, a short drive from the fields. While the immediate vicinity of the complex is primarily recreational, the nearby commercial areas offer a range of hotels suitable for teams and families, from budget-friendly motels to mid-range chains. Many of these hotels are easily accessible from I-71 and I-75, making them convenient for travelers arriving from different directions. It’s generally a short drive, typically 5-10 minutes, from the majority of these hotels to the complex itself. Areas further out, like parts of northern Lexington or southern Cincinnati suburbs, could offer more options but would involve longer commutes. Demand for lodging spikes considerably during popular tournament weekends, so booking accommodations well in advance, often six months to a year for major events, is highly recommended. Utilizing map filters to search for hotels within a 5-mile radius of the complex, paying attention to reviews that mention family-friendliness or team accommodations, can help narrow down choices. Flexibility with stay dates, if possible, can sometimes yield better rates, though tournament schedules are usually fixed.

Section 06

Food & Drink

Inside & Adjacent

Complex Concessions

On site

Operates during scheduled events, offering standard game-day fare such as hot dogs, nachos, pizza, and assorted beverages. It's the most convenient option for quick snacks and drinks without leaving the complex. Availability and hours are tied directly to tournament schedules and game times. This is ideal for a quick refuel while keeping an eye on the ongoing games, ensuring you don't miss any action.

Team Snack Boxes / Catering (Pre-Order)

On site

While not a physical establishment, many local caterers and local restaurants near the complex offer pre-ordered team snack boxes or meal packages. This is a practical solution for teams looking to feed a large group efficiently between games. Arrangements typically need to be made well in advance of the tournament. It saves time and allows teams to enjoy a more substantial meal without extensive planning on game day.

Nearby Gathering Spots

Los Potros Mexican Restaurant

1.1 mi

A popular local spot offering a wide array of classic Mexican dishes. Known for its friendly atmosphere and generous portions, it's a good choice for families and teams looking for a casual sit-down meal. The menu includes tacos, burritos, enchiladas, and combo plates, catering to various tastes. It's a convenient option for refueling after a morning of games or for a team dinner.

Skyline Chili

1.5 mi

A Cincinnati-area institution famous for its unique "Skyline Chili," a spaghetti-based dish topped with chili, cheese, and onions. It's a fast and casual dining experience that offers a taste of regional flavor. This location is easily accessible from the sports complex and is a straightforward choice for a quick, distinctive meal. It’s a good spot for a casual lunch or dinner.

Local & Elevated Picks

Kona Grill

3.8 mi

Located in a more developed retail area, Kona Grill offers a diverse menu featuring American, sushi, and seafood options in a contemporary setting. It provides a more upscale dining experience compared to typical fast-casual spots, making it suitable for team dinners or families seeking a nicer meal. The ambiance is often lively, and the menu has broad appeal. Reservations may be recommended during peak times.

The Pub

4.2 mi

A British-inspired pub offering a selection of craft beers, elevated pub fare, and classic dishes. It provides a relaxed yet polished atmosphere, suitable for unwinding after a day of competition. The menu includes burgers, fish and chips, and other hearty options. It’s a good spot for coaches or parents to gather and discuss the day’s games over a meal and drinks.

Section 08

Weather & Seasons

❄️

Winter

Winter in Florence, KY, is generally cold with average temperatures often hovering near or below freezing. Snowfall is possible, though typically not excessive, and can occasionally impact travel and outdoor activities. Layers are essential, including warm coats, hats, and gloves for any outdoor presence. Outdoor sports are typically not active during this period.

🌱

Spring & early summer

Spring and early summer offer pleasant, warming temperatures, making them prime seasons for football. Expect daytime highs ranging from the 60s to the 80s Fahrenheit. However, this period can also bring significant rainfall, leading to potential field delays or cancellations. Lightweight, waterproof outerwear and comfortable, breathable athletic wear are recommended.

☀️

Mid-summer

Mid-summer, from July through August, is characterized by heat and humidity. Daytime temperatures frequently reach into the 80s and 90s Fahrenheit, with high humidity making it feel even warmer. Sunscreen, hats, and constant hydration are critical. Lightweight, moisture-wicking clothing is advised for players and spectators alike.

🍂

Fall season

Fall provides a welcome change with cooler, crisp air, often ideal for football. Temperatures typically range from the 50s to 70s Fahrenheit, though evenings can become quite cool. Layering is key, as mornings can be chilly, warming up significantly by afternoon. This is a popular time for tournaments, so packing for variable conditions is wise.

📅

Rain & snow

Rain is a frequent visitor throughout the year, particularly in spring and fall, and can lead to game postponements or cancellations. Snow is less common but possible in winter months, usually causing temporary disruptions. Visitors should always check local weather forecasts and venue status updates before traveling to games, and pack appropriate rain gear or warm, waterproof layers.
